@ coldrampage @ Kernalunitus

Ok, so this was a bit of a PITA because I got rid of all CDLC on my Mac, so I had to go grab one, convert, bla bla bla...

In any case:

  1. opened Steam and RS had a kind of recycle symbol on it, so looks to me like it updated itself (but not Steam)
  2. I was able to play ODLC
  3. I was able to run a CDLC up to tuning the strings, but after that I got the loudspeaker screen of death (i.e., couldn't get into the song)
  4. I tried the patch as indicated in the video, which didn't work due to security on the Mac.
  5. Then I tried the patch given in Use CDLC, i.e., https://drive.google.com/file/d/0B1ZKYtpB0vu2WnJWZzdtUkp6SU0/view?usp=sharing; same issue, so I went in to System Preferences and gave the thing permission to run despite being unsafe.
  6. Next time, Steam updated itself, then I got into RS, ODLC worked fine, and the CDLC also worked fine.

Short version: applying the patch in the link above will fix the problem so long as you override permissions in System Preferences > Security & Privacy. (I didn't spend time looking to see whether the two patches are in fact the same, could be the first one would have worked had I done the override.)

@ zargoslord Depending upon your installation, it may not be as simple as that.

Let Steam update. Let RS update. THEN put the DLL in place (the newest one). Then, if you have any other stuff (RSASIO, RSMods), you need to update those as well. In my case, I had to do all of these for it to work.

If all else fails, take the view that you're doing this for the first time, and start from scratch.
